Handover — Bramblewick pilot

Jonas, here's where things stand. The Bramblewick retail pilot runs in four stores starting next month; shelf fixtures are sorted and staff training is booked. Branch managers just need weekly sell-through numbers sent to Priya's team. Nothing scary, but keep the chain's buyer happy. Context on why this matters so much sits below.

confidential, yajof-yawif: Gross margin on Ulaath came in at 20 percent against a plan of 10 percent. Only 5 of the 80 pilot accounts renewed Ulaath, so a churn review is set for January 1.

**Ticket: Canary gate lets bad builds through on weekends**

Hey, reviewer hat on please: the Drossel canary gate compares error rates against a 7-day baseline, but weekend traffic on Fenwright is so low the baseline goes flat and basically anything passes. Saw a busted build promote itself Saturday night. Proposal in the attached PR: use a rolling same-day-of-week baseline plus a minimum sample floor. Keen for your take on the floor value. The build that slipped through is tagged with the token below.

session token of yahap-fafop = htk9_f6aa94135

Heads up: if the Lintrock baseline file in the Quarrow repo drifts from main, CI fails with a "stale baseline" error even when the code is fine. Quick fix is to regenerate the baseline on a clean checkout and re-push. If a customer build is blocked, confirm the failing run matches the token below before escalating.

build token for yadug-yagag: htk21_c863c33eb8b82c0c9c152

## 2.4.0 — Signing key rotation

The signing key used to authenticate catalogue import batches for the Shelfwright library system has been rotated per the quarterly schedule. The previous key was revoked at rotation time; no compromise is suspected. All import batches signed after the rotation timestamp must verify against the new key, and batches signed with the retired key are rejected by the ingest service. For audit purposes, the newly active public signing key is recorded below.

deploy key for kahag-kagaf: bky9_uLYdkfG6Z

Handover for the Lumenjet cold-start work: I shaved warm-up on the Fennel handlers by pre-baking the runtime snapshot, but the Ostrava region still spikes on first invocation. The snapshot signer needs re-initializing after each deploy, and the reviewer should verify that path. If the signer vault is sealed when you test, unseal it with the recovery passphrase provided below.

unlock words, hahaf-fajeg: quenmir-belius